165. A Home with a Balcony Near the Sea
The property spans a land area of 105.78㎡ with a building area of 75.15㎡. It is a two-story wooden structure with a propane gas kitchen, Western-style toilet, and a bath. While there is no parking space, the location is convenient, with a bus stop just 0.3km away and a convenience store within 1.4km.
Iki Island is known for its rich history and natural beauty. A fascinating fact about the area is that it was once a key trading hub during the Yamato period. The closest major landmark is the Iki City Hall, located just 0.3km from the property.
